It was about 3 to 4 rounds, which included a panel interview with product and engineering folks. Everyone was pretty nice and chill. They asked about my experience managing designers and engineers, and how I handle making choices between different priorities.

I got this offer through a connection, and it involved one-on-one interviews with current PMs. It took them a week to get back to me with an offer, but then two months to send the contract. A week before I was supposed to start, they told me my team was moving to Tennessee and I could go with them, but I'd already made plans to be in San Mateo. This left me in a tough spot. I'm currently out of a job because of these changes, so I'm warning others applying because they seem non-committal and don't prioritize your interests.
